Description

The FANUC HE693DAC410C is a 4-channel analog output module manufactured by Horner Electric, commonly used with GE Fanuc (now part of Emerson Automation Solutions) automation systems [1, 2, 3].

Here’s a breakdown of its functionalities and key features:

Function:

  • Connects to a compatible PLC (Programmable Logic Controller) within the automation system [1, 2, 3].
  • Receives digital data signals from the PLC representing desired voltage levels.
  • Converts these digital signals into analog voltage signals on its four output channels [1, 2, 3].
  • The analog voltage signals can then be used to control external devices like variable speed drives, motors, or actuators within the automation system [1, 2, 3].

Applications:

  • Commonly used in various industrial automation applications controlled by GE Fanuc (now Emerson) PLC systems:
    • Controlling the speed of variable speed drives for motors in conveyor belts or packaging machines [1, 2, 3].
    • Regulating the flow rate of valves in process control applications [1, 2, 3].
    • Adjusting the position of actuators in robotic or motion control systems [1, 2, 3].
